
Sounders FC to Face Real Salt Lake on the Road in Fifth Round of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up

SEATTLE, WASH. - U.S. Soccer today announced that Seattle Sounders FC is set to face Real Salt Lake in the Fifth Round of the 2016 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up on Tuesday, June 28 at Rio Tinto Stadium in Sandy, Utah at 7:00 p.m. PT. Seattle secured advancement to the Fifth Round via a 2-0 win over Kitsap Pumas SC on Wednesday evening, with Cristian Roldan and Joevin Jones scoring second-half goals at Starfire Stadium. RSL defeated the Wilmington Hammerheads via penalty-kicks following a 2-2 draw on Tuesday night at Rio Tinto Stadium.
If Sigi Schmid's side advances past RSL, Seattle moves on to the Quarterfinal Round and will face the winner of the Portland Timbers and LA Galaxy, who face-off in the Fifth Round at Providence Park.
Sounders FC is now 22-2-3 all-time since joining MLS in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up play, including a 18-1-1 record at home. Winner of the U.S. Open Cup in 2009, 2010, 2011 and 2014, Sounders FC is tied with the Chicago Fire for the most titles in the tournament among MLS clubs. Maccabi Los Angeles and Bethlehem Steel FC hold the record with five wins apiece. In 2011, Sounders FC became the first team since 1968 to win three consecutive Lamar Hunt U.S. Open Cup championships.
Sounders FC returns to action on Sunday with its first MLS matchup since June 1 against the New York Red Bulls. Kickoff is set for 4:30 p.m. PT at Red Bull Arena with a nationally televised broadcast on Fox Sports 1.
